Understanding Hydraulic Hose Fittings Key Components of Hydraulic Systems
Hydraulic systems are essential in various industries, including construction, manufacturing, and automotive. They rely on fluid power to perform tasks, and at the core of these systems are hydraulic hose fittings. These fittings play a crucial role in ensuring efficient fluid transfer and maintaining the integrity of hydraulic circuits. In this article, we will explore the significance, types, and selection criteria of hydraulic hose fittings.
Importance of Hydraulic Hose Fittings
Hydraulic hose fittings serve as connectors that link hoses to tanks, pumps, valves, and other components within a hydraulic system. Their primary function is to create a secure and leak-free connection that can withstand high pressure and harsh operating conditions. The reliability of hydraulic fittings is of utmost importance, as even a minor leak can lead to system failure, safety hazards, and costly downtime.
Moreover, hydraulic hose fittings contribute significantly to the overall efficiency of hydraulic systems. A well-designed fitting minimizes turbulence and pressure loss, enabling smoother fluid flow and enhancing the performance of the machinery. They also help in the system's maintenance by allowing easy assembly and disassembly, facilitating repairs and replacements without substantial downtime.
Types of Hydraulic Hose Fittings
Hydraulic hose fittings come in a variety of shapes, sizes, and designs to accommodate different applications. Some common types include
1. Male and Female Fittings These fittings connect hoses to components with threads. Male fittings have external threads, while female fittings feature internal threads. They come in various configurations, such as straight, elbow, or tee shapes.
2. Swivel Fittings Designed to allow flexibility and movement, swivel fittings can rotate to relieve strain on the hose, which is particularly useful in applications where flexibility is needed.
3. Crimp Fittings These fittings are mechanically attached to hoses using a crimping tool. They create a strong, permanent connection that often exceeds the hose's pressure rating, ensuring durability.
4. Reusable Fittings As the name suggests, these fittings can be removed and reused with new hoses, offering an economical option for maintenance and repairs.
5. Quick Disconnect Fittings These are designed for easy connection and disconnection, making them ideal for applications that require frequent hose changes.
Selecting the Right Hydraulic Hose Fittings
Choosing the appropriate hydraulic hose fitting is critical for system performance and longevity. Here are key factors to consider
1. Pressure Rating Ensure the fitting can handle the maximum operating pressure of the hydraulic system.
2. Compatibility Check the compatibility of the fitting with the hose material and the fluid being transported. Different fluids can react differently with materials.
3. Size and Configuration Select a fitting that matches the hose size and the specific connection requirements of the system.
4. Environmental Conditions Consider factors such as temperature, exposure to chemicals, and mechanical stresses that the fitting will encounter in its working environment.
5. Standardization Adopting standardized fittings can simplify replacement and repair processes, as well as enhance compatibility across different systems.
